Overview of Tesla Models
Tesla offers a range of electric vehicles known for innovation and performance. Understanding popular models helps you appreciate the significance of the model Donald Trump purchased.
Popular Tesla Models in the Market
- Model S: A luxury sedan with long-range capabilities reaching up to 405 miles per charge, ideal for extended travel.
- Model 3: A more affordable sedan with a range between 262 to 353 miles, popular for everyday use and city driving.
- Model X: A spacious SUV featuring falcon-wing doors and seating for up to seven passengers, with an EPA-rated range of 348 miles.
- Model Y: A compact SUV combining versatility and efficiency, offering a range of up to 330 miles and advanced safety features.
Features That Stand Out
- Autopilot: Tesla’s semi-autonomous driving system enhances safety and convenience through adaptive cruise control and lane-keeping.
- Performance: Models like the Model S Plaid accelerate from 0 to 60 mph in under 2 seconds, showcasing cutting-edge electric powertrain technology.
- Interior: Minimalist design with a large touchscreen interface controls most vehicle functions, providing a futuristic user experience.
- Charging Network: Access to Tesla Superchargers enables rapid charging, restoring up to 200 miles of range in about 15 minutes.
- Over-the-Air Updates: Regular software upgrades improve functionality and add new features without visiting service centers.
